Based on my experience at the Landscape of Flavors food court, I can confirm that Guests aged 21 and older will be able to select a single-serving alcoholic beverage with their Quick-Service meals. The beverage case held a variety of single-serving beer, wine, and – my personal favorite – cute little bottled cocktails (I enjoyed the margarita more than once).
I am loving the expanded beverage options on the 2018 Disney Dining Plan. In addition to alcoholic beverages, Landscape of Flavors had a great selection of included smoothies and coffee beverages. Because I tend to,
